What is the Thesis Examiner Nomination Form?
The Thesis Examiner Nomination Form is a critical document that facilitates the nomination of examiners for graduate research candidates at the National University of Singapore (NUS). This form defines the parameters under which examiners are selected and outlines their qualifications and independence, ensuring a fair examination process.
Initiated by the main supervisor, this form requires the involvement of the Head of Department and the Vice-Dean, playing a pivotal role in graduate research candidate assessments. Understanding this form is essential for all parties engaged in the thesis examination process.

Who is eligible to fill out the Nomination of Examiners for Thesis form?
The form should be completed by main supervisors of graduate research candidates, Heads of Department, and Vice-Deans involved in the thesis evaluation process at NUS.
